Q What is the recommended class size "Improving bottom line"?

A In order to optimize the learning needs of individuals we recommend 12 participants per workshop, but we allow up to 20. There is a correlation between demonstrating the skills learned in the classroom, (level II evaluation), and participant-to-trainer ratios. We recommend 12 participants with 1 trainer/coach. With larger groups, like 20, two trainers are required. Some workshops are limited to 6 participants. For example, in the Presentation Skills Workshop, we recommend 1 trainer/coach for every 6 presenters.

 

Q How do you tailor the workshop so it fits our target population?

A Preparation is the key. Among other things, we interview our client contact and ask to speak with subject matter experts from within the company. This information is used to tailor our role-plays and presentations, so examples are current and relevant to your world.
